Typical Skin Disorders Detected
Countless skin conditions can present with differing degrees of severity and intricacy, making dermatological knowledge vital for exact diagnosis and management. Amongst the most widespread conditions are acne vulgaris, eczema, psoriasis, and dermatitis.
Acne vulgaris, identified by the existence of pustules, papules, and comedones, mostly influences adolescents however can linger into their adult years. Dermatitis, or atopic dermatitis, is a chronic inflammatory problem that results in completely dry, itchy, and inflamed skin. Psoriasis is an autoimmune condition that shows up as red, flaky plaques, primarily on extensor surfaces, and can dramatically impact the lifestyle.
Various other common conditions consist of rosacea, which offers with face flushing and visible blood vessels, and seborrheic dermatitis, typically leading to dandruff and oily spots on the scalp. Fungal infections, such as tinea pedis (professional athlete's foot) and tinea corporis (ringworm), are additionally regularly experienced.
These differed problems call for a thorough understanding of pathophysiology, as well as knowledge of therapeutic options, to direct efficient treatment techniques - Dermatologist Raleigh NC. With accurate medical diagnosis, skin specialists can offer customized monitoring strategies that address both the signs and symptoms and underlying reasons for these usual skin disorders
Diagnostic Techniques Used
How do dermatologists accurately detect numerous skin conditions? Skin specialists utilize a combination of medical assessments, diagnostic tools, and specialized techniques to ensure precise recognition of skin disease. The initial step generally involves an useful content extensive medical history and health examination. Throughout this procedure, dermatologists assess the person's signs, onset, period, and any type of potential triggers.
Among the main analysis methods is dermoscopy, which utilizes a portable device to multiply skin lesions, permitting thorough assessment of structures not visible to the nude eye. Furthermore, skin biopsies are regularly carried out, in which a little example of skin is removed for histopathological evaluation. This method is vital for diagnosing problems such as melanoma and other skin cancers cells.
Patch testing is an additional crucial approach used to determine call dermatitis by exposing tiny amounts of potential irritants to the skin. Laboratory tests, including blood examinations and societies, may be carried out to rule out systemic problems or infections. Jointly, these analysis methods permit dermatologists to formulate an extensive understanding of skin conditions, leading to accurate diagnoses and notified individual monitoring.

Therapy Options Offered
A vast array of treatment alternatives is readily available for managing skin problems, tailored to the particular problem and specific person needs. Dermatologists utilize both systemic and topical treatments, relying on the severity and type of skin condition. Topical therapies, such as corticosteroids, retinoids, and calcineurin preventions, are generally prescribed for conditions like acne, psoriasis, and eczema. These agents target inflammation and promote skin recovery.
For much more you can check here serious conditions, systemic treatments might be essential. These consist of dental medicines such as antibiotics for microbial infections and immunosuppressants for autoimmune problems. Biologics, a newer course of medicines, have revealed effectiveness in treating chronic inflammatory problems like psoriasis and atopic dermatitis.
In enhancement to pharmacologic treatments, skin doctors may advise step-by-step alternatives such as laser chemical, phototherapy, or treatment peels (Dermatologist Raleigh NC). These treatments can deal with pigmentation concerns, acne scarring, and other skin irregularities efficiently
Furthermore, way of living modifications, consisting of proper skincare regimens and sun protection, play an important function in the overall monitoring of skin disorders. By incorporating these treatment methods, skin specialists aim to improve client end results and enhance lifestyle for those impacted by skin disease.
